The APA2010B is a mono, filter-free Class-D audio amplifier available in WLCSP-9 packages. The gain can be set by an external input resistance. High PSRR and differential architecture provide increased immunity to noise and RF rectification. Operating Voltage: 2.4V-5.5V High Efficiency up to 90% Low Supply Current
– IDD=2mA at VDD=5V
– IDD=1.6mA at VDD=3.6V Low Shutdown Current
– IDD=1µA at VDD=5V Output Power at 1% THD+N
– 2.4W, at VDD=5V, RL=4Ω (WLCSP-9)
– 2.1W, at VDD=5V, RL=4Ω
– 1.2W, at VDD=3.6V, RL=4Ω at 10% THD+N
– 3.1W, at VDD=5V, RL=4Ω (WLCSP-9)
– 2.65W, at VDD=5V, RL=4Ω
– 1.3W, at VDD=3.6V, RL=4Ω Less External Components Required Fast Startup Time (4ms) High PSRR: 80 dB at 217 Hz Thermal and Over-Current Protections Space Saving Packages WLCSP-9 Bump Lead Free and Green Devices Available (RoHS Compliant)
